The Collaborative International Dictionary of English v.0.48:

Ventilator \Ven"ti*la`tor\, n. [Cf. F. ventilateur, L. ventilator a winnower.] A contrivance for effecting ventilation; especially, a contrivance or machine for drawing off or expelling foul or stagnant air from any place or apartment, or for introducing that which is fresh and pure. [1913 Webster]
